Small Desk Fan - Keeping Cool For Cheap
Customers in the market for a small desk fan will want to weigh their options based on a number of considerations. You need to chose the right desk fan to give you the results you desire. Some desk fans will have qualities that may reflect on your ability to enjoy the product. To ensure that the right desk fan is matched to the situation, buyers must take note of how the product works and who around them might be bothered by the fan. If there are no other people around the fan while it is operating, the user won't need to worry so much about anyone else, but should focus solely on what is acceptable and not acceptable in a product.
Noise is sometimes a problem that needs to be considered when buying a small desk fan. A noisy fan will distract a worker among other things. For offices there are several workers within the same area, noisy desk fans can become a contentious nuisance. A fan with a sturdy base and more expensive equipment tend to be less noisy than those made with flimsy hardware. Plastic fans, overall are thorough less noisy than those made of cheap metals and hardware, though a plastic fan with a metal screen over its blade will be the loudest.
Space is an important thing to think about when purchasing a small desk fan. If you work in an office that is made up of cubicles, you probably won't be able to purchase a bulky desk fan. Fans with a small base are ideal for areas where the desk space is likely to be at a premium. Some manufacturers of desk fans yield models with a clip or clamp to secure the unit to the desk. Even if the clip or clamp is ideal for saving space, you should be thorough in inspecting the clamping hardware to ensure that the fan doesn't slip or fall over time because of its poor feature construction.
The strongest fans you can purchase will have a base which will allow the fan to be portable and usable in any location. Fans that do not give off the same amount of wind power won't need as solid a foundation, making them feasible for even the smaller areas on a desk or table.
A small desk fans is a cheaper option to escape the heat without too much of a hassle. Desk fans - both socket and USB types, while weaker, are just the right things to have to give you that extra cooling air you need.
A small desk fan can be powered by either an usb cord or the normal socket type. There are many USB powered items on the market and an USB powered fan can be very handy to just plug into your computer or laptop. Simply plug the USB power cable in and you're set to go. USB powered desk fans are light and simple to store, and many also come with the option to set different speeds. The prices are low now and consume little power, so they don't cost a lot to use.
